Introduction to PP

Polypropylene (PP) is a thermoplastic polymer that is widely used in various industries due to its excellent properties. It is lightweight, has high chemical resistance, good mechanical strength, and is relatively inexpensive to produce. PP can be easily molded into different shapes, making it suitable for a wide range of applications, such as packaging, automotive parts, consumer goods, and textiles. 2. LyondellBasell Industries N.V.

LyondellBasell is one of the largest plastics, chemicals, and refining companies in the world. It has a long – standing history in the production of polypropylene. The company operates a large number of production facilities globally, with a high – tech R & D center.

  • PP – related Features:

    • Produces a diverse portfolio of PP products, including homopolymers, random copolymers, and impact copolymers. These products have different melting points, stiffness, and impact resistance, suitable for various applications like automotive interiors, packaging films, and household appliances.
    • Their PP products are known for their high – performance characteristics, such as excellent processability, good surface finish, and high durability.

3. SABIC

SABIC is a leading chemical company based in Saudi Arabia. It has a significant presence in the PP market. The company has a large – scale production base and a comprehensive R & D system.

  • PP – related Features:

    • SABIC’s PP products are characterized by high heat resistance, good dimensional stability, and excellent chemical resistance. They are widely used in the automotive, construction, and packaging industries.
    • The company offers a range of specialty PP products, such as high – flow PP for thin – walled injection molding applications.
